package org.drools.core.base;

import org.drools.core.base.extractors.ConstantValueReader;
import org.drools.core.base.extractors.SelfReferenceClassFieldReader;
import org.drools.core.base.field.ObjectFieldImpl;
import org.drools.core.common.InternalFactHandle;
import org.drools.core.common.InternalWorkingMemory;
import org.drools.core.rule.Declaration;
import org.drools.core.rule.VariableRestriction.VariableContextEntry;
import org.drools.core.spi.Evaluator;
import org.drools.core.spi.FieldValue;
import org.drools.core.spi.InternalReadAccessor;
import org.drools.core.time.Interval;

import static org.drools.core.base.mvel.MVELCompilationUnit.getFactHandle;

/**
* An EvaluatorWrapper is used when executing MVEL expressions
* that have operator calls rewritten as:
*
* operator.evaluate( leftArg, rightArg )
*
*/
public class EvaluatorWrapper
    implements
    Evaluator {

    private static final long                          serialVersionUID = 520L;

    private static final SelfReferenceClassFieldReader extractor        = new SelfReferenceClassFieldReader( Object.class,
                                                                                                             "dummy" );

    private Evaluator                                  evaluator;
    private transient InternalWorkingMemory            workingMemory;

    private Declaration                                leftBinding;
    private Declaration                                rightBinding;

    private InternalFactHandle                         leftHandle;
    private InternalFactHandle                         rightHandle;

    private InternalReadAccessor                       leftExtractor;
    private InternalReadAccessor                       rightExtractor;

    private boolean                                    selfLeft;
    private boolean                                    selfRight;

    public EvaluatorWrapper(Evaluator evaluator,
                            Declaration leftBinding,
                            Declaration rightBinding) {
        this.evaluator = evaluator;
        this.leftBinding = leftBinding;
        this.rightBinding = rightBinding;
        init();
    }

    private void init() {
        leftExtractor = leftBinding == null || leftBinding.getExtractor() == null ? extractor : leftBinding.getExtractor();
        rightExtractor = rightBinding == null || rightBinding.getExtractor() == null ? extractor : rightBinding.getExtractor();
        selfLeft = leftBinding == null || leftBinding.getIdentifier().equals("this");
        selfRight = rightBinding == null || rightBinding.getIdentifier().equals("this");
    }

    /**
     * This method is called when operators are rewritten as function calls. For instance,
     *
     * x after y
     *
     * Is rewritten as
     *
     * after.evaluate( x, y )
     *
     * @return
     */
    public boolean evaluate(Object left,
                            Object right) {
        if (rightBinding == null) {
            return evaluator.evaluate( workingMemory,
                                       leftBinding != null ? leftExtractor : new ConstantValueReader(left),
                                       leftHandle,
                                       new ObjectFieldImpl(right) );
        }
        return evaluator.evaluate( workingMemory,
                                   leftBinding != null ? leftExtractor : new ConstantValueReader(left),
                                   leftHandle,
                                   rightBinding != null ? rightExtractor : new ConstantValueReader(right),
                                   rightHandle );
    }
